— About This Program
Direct funding for well-defined community projects, awarded against an approved budget and clear deliverables, with disbursement tied to verified milestones.
Beyond cash, we offer co-funding, technical guidance and access to our network so your organisation can scale proven work and reach more beneficiaries.
Selected partners receive structured monitoring, reporting templates and mentorship from the Foundation team to strengthen delivery and accountability.

— Before You Begin
Gather these documents before applying. You’ll upload them directly in the form below.
CAC certificate of registration or official proof of the organisation's legal/recognised status
Detailed project proposal stating objectives, beneficiaries, activities and expected impact
Itemised project budget in Nigerian naira (₦), with a clear breakdown of how funds will be used
Profile of the organisation including leadership, governance and a summary of past activities
Most recent financial statement or audited accounts (where available)
Supporting evidence such as photos, letters of community support, or partner references
